The problem

The market is legal. Compliance is failing.

Since June 2025, medical herb flower is a controlled herb in Thailand: PT.33 prescriptions, monthly PT.27/PT.28/PT.29 filings, GACP and license paperwork. In 2025 only 1,339 of 8,636 operators — 15.5% — passed license renewal. Another 4,587 licenses expire in 2026, and since April 2026 dispensaries are being converted into regulated medical clinics with new digital recordkeeping requirements. Yet almost everyone still runs on paper and spreadsheets.

Compliance focus

Built around Thailand's medical herb regulation

PT.33 lifecycle

Issue, renew, and revoke under the 2025 DTAM rules: up to 30 days, up to 30 g/month, no refills, one active per patient.

Monthly forms

PT.27 (stock movement), PT.28 (receipts), and PT.29 (dispensing) — generated from your real data.

Document compliance

FDA, GACP, cultivation and dispensary licenses, and DTAM certificates — tracked with renewal alerts.

PDPA

Patient IDs encrypted at rest, hashed cross-references, a consent flow, and audit-logged access.

DTAM submission

Manual submission tracked end to end, and ready for the DTAM API once it's available.

Immutable audit

Sales, prescriptions, and batches are never edited — only corrected. An append-only, hash-chained event log.
